President Recep Tayyip Erdoğan criticized the awarding of the Nobel Literature Prize to a genocide denier in a message released on the occasion of the Dec. 10 Human Rights Day on Tuesday.

“Giving Nobel Literature Prize on Dec. 10 Human Rights Day to a racist who denies genocide in Bosnia-Herzegovina and defends war criminals will have no other meaning than awarding human rights violations,” Erdoğan said.
